Consensus on raising or lowering motor for VANOS removal?

I'm not totally sure I'll have to get into a vanos repair, but I do have an oil leak coming from the area. I suspect it's the solenoid o-rings or vanos gasket, could potentially be the tensioner but there is oil above it, so I'm thinking it's coming from something higher up.

I need to get it cleaned up as best I can and then see if I can tell where it's coming from. Is there one particular thing that is more notorious than others for creating a leak up in this area?

But if I do decide to pull the vanos and check cam gear bolts, hub tabs, make the typical improvements with Beisan parts, so on and so forth, it is better to raise or lower the engine to facilitate getting the unit off?
